: A major part of the "Daria story" involves the show's original music. Licensing costs for the hundreds of 90s pop and rock songs featured in the broadcast versions were too high for the 2010 DVD release. Consequently, fans created the "Daria Restoration Project" to preserve the episodes with their original soundtracks.

The animated television series "Daria" first aired in 1997 and ran for five seasons, offering a satirical take on high school life, suburban culture, and the struggles of adolescence. As a piece of entertainment content, "Daria" not only reflected but also critiqued popular media and culture of the late 1990s and early 2000s.
